**Runbook: SQL lint rules for Burrowkit plugins**

Heads up: our linter rejects SELECT * in plugin migrations, unquoted reserved words, and any statement missing an explicit schema prefix. Run the lint target locally before submitting—CI won't give partial credit. Rules are versioned per release; the linter build your plugin was checked against is noted below.

build token for tajeg-bajep: htk14_409ba9df6b8acb

Ticket LOC-2281: Date formats ignore locale on Pellworth dashboard

Steps to reproduce:
1. Set account locale to da-DK in profile settings.
2. Open the activity report page.
3. Observe dates render as MM/DD/YYYY instead of DD-MM-YYYY.

Expected: locale-aware formatting throughout. No data exposure observed. To query the locale service in staging, use the token below.

login token, yajeg-fawif: eyJhbGciOiJIUzI1NiIsInR5cCI6IkpXVCJ9.eyJzdWIiOiIEdPQYnZXaZIn0.HSRTnYZBx0Qc

MEMO — Archive Reel Transfer

To: Warehouse shift lead
From: Darl Oaken, Archive Ops

The Fennimore Collection film reels (14 canisters) are finally cleared to move to the Brockhurst vault. They're fragile and temperature-fussy, so keep them in the climate crate until the courier from Silverline Carriage arrives Friday morning. No stacking more than two high, and don't open the canisters for any reason. Log each canister number on the manifest before release. The courier hand-over instruction below is confidential — keep it off the manifest.

courier memo of yajef-bajep: the frawyn jordor courier leaves the norwyn ledger at gate 2781 under passcode 330769

Fernwald Gateway watches its configuration file and applies most changes without a restart. Future maintainers should know the caveats: listener ports and TLS material are not hot-reloadable and require a full restart, while routing rules, rate limits, and upstream weights apply within five seconds of a file write. Always validate with the check subcommand before saving, because a malformed file causes the watcher to retain the last good state silently. The current reloadable settings are as follows.

deployment values, yagef-yawip:
ELIOX_PIN=5303
ELIOX_METRICS_HOST=metrics.eliox.paliqworks.corp
ELIOX_LOG_LEVEL=error
ELIOX_TENANT=praiel